About L. Lodato

L. Lodato is a scholar working on Geophysics, Management, Monitoring, Policy and Law, Atmospheric Science, Conservation and Computer Graphics and Computer-Aided Design, having authored 31 papers that have together received 1.9k indexed citations. Recurring topics across this work include Geological and Geochemical Analysis (16 papers), earthquake and tectonic studies (12 papers), Landslides and related hazards (7 papers), High-pressure geophysics and materials (7 papers), Geology and Paleoclimatology Research (6 papers), Cryospheric studies and observations (5 papers), Seismic Waves and Analysis (4 papers) and Earthquake Detection and Analysis (4 papers). The work is most often cited by research in Geophysics (1.4k citations), Atmospheric Science (553 citations), Management, Monitoring, Policy and Law (316 citations), Geology (110 citations) and Space and Planetary Science (20 citations). L. Lodato has collaborated with scholars based in Italy, United States and United Kingdom. Frequent co-authors include Daniele Andronico, Sonia Calvari, Letizia Spampinato, Andrew Harris, Salvatore Alparone, J. Dehn, Stefano Branca, Mike Burton, Tiziana Sgroi and M. R. Patrick. Their work appears in journals such as Journal of Volcanology and Geothermal Research, Journal of Geophysical Research Atmospheres, Bulletin of Volcanology, Geophysical Research Letters and Natural Hazards.
